Statistical Analysis - Confidence Intervals & Margins - Probability & Statistics
Interactive Video
9th Grade - 10th Grade
Mathematics
Understanding confidence intervals is essential for estimating population parameters, providing a range within which the true parameter is likely to fall. Mastery of this concept involves comprehending how the margin of error affects the precision of sample statistics. Recognizing the importance of confidence levels is crucial in evaluating the reliability of these estimates. This exploration develops critical statistical analysis skills, enabling a nuanced interpretation of data and informed decision-making based on statistical evidence.
